The Tabler currency dinar icon depicts the symbol for the Kuwaiti Dinar, commonly used in financial applications to represent monetary values or payment options related to this currency.
Common uses
- Displaying currency selectors in e-commerce sites.
- Labeling financial transaction amounts.
- Indicating payment methods in checkout flows.
Use it in React
Install
npm i @tabler/icons-reactImport & render
import { IconCurrencyDinar } from '@tabler/icons-react';
<IconCurrencyDinar size={24} stroke={2} />Details
